Photograph courtesy of Ralph Bavaro.Moviefone: You filmed this in the theater that was your nearby cineplex as a little one-- which you found yourself getting and also turning into Smodcastle Cinemas. Was actually the theater in danger of closing just before you hopped in?Kevin Smith: Actually, the other day was the two-year wedding anniversary of us taking over officially as well as it coming to be Smodcastle Cinemas. This was a theater I grew mosting likely to in my childhood years. My dad would take me there, I will go there along with my loved ones, I would certainly go there along with my close friends on the weekend. It remains in the border community, Atlantic Highlands [New Shirt], ideal next to where I grew. Post-COVID, like several movie theaters, they fell on fairly hard times. There are multiplexes all around us along with much better seating and much bigger, far better high quality however this was our neighborhood community playhouse. Me as well as my close friends met and also purchased it to keep it going. It's over 100 years of ages so our team were like "Allow's attempt it for yet another one hundred." Picture courtesy of Ralph Bavaro.Moviefone: Eventually, is it your policy as the owner currently to disregard if individuals sneak in and away from the auditoriums?Kevin Smith: 100%. Eventually credit reports of '4:30 Motion picture' I inform folks, "Smodcastle Cinemas, go visit. Pay for one movie, hop around, go view as many motion pictures you want. If you get recorded tell Ernie I stated it was actually alright." As a movie exhibitor I know just how hard it is actually to get butts in seats, guy. Our company possessed 'Beetlejuice Beetlejuice' available a couple of full weeks earlier, I asked Smodcastle keeper Ernie O'Donnell, the guy that operates the spot, "How will our company do with 'Beetlejuice'?" He goes, "Friday we possessed 50 tickets, Saturday our team had one hundred." That is actually the entire day. That's good for a new film for our company. Truly the stuff that tends to perform well at our theaters is actually retro screening process. Thus like "Hey man, I am actually visiting show 'Tusk' and also Justin Long's listed here. Hey, our experts are actually visiting present 'Mallrats' as well as Jason Lee's here." I could possibly sell out those screenings and also things. Yet when it relates to only offering real movies on the everyday they'll prefer to visit various other movie theaters that possess the better seating and also s ** t like that. Thus just about anything to obtain people to head to our theatre is actually a benefit.
